Output 30febc89ede27090810823b777537f6f176d660ac04e673a625da4a290a018a4:2432

value
1126900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dcd8f52a49d2c53d60e2a304f2119b71cfea62d OP_EQUAL
address
ABCTSGGc7G549nDe1dwZVP7rdEVrpRwNZM
transaction
30febc89ede27090810823b777537f6f176d660ac04e673a625da4a290a018a4